2013-10-21 31 views
2

在我的項目中,iam通過ajax調用動態填充子節點數據。由於數據更多,加載數據需要時間。因此我想在樹中(在子節點位置)顯示加載圖像。如何實現這一目標?如何在子節點使用JSTREE動態加載數據時顯示加載圖像?

+0

我已經找到了答案,這question.When一個節點被加載在JSTREE,它將是具有「jstree加載」類。 因此,在您的CSS文件中,只需添加下面的行。 .jstree-default a.jstree-loading .jstree-icon {background:url(image name)center center no-repeat!important; } 注:圖像名稱是一個變量。所以不要忘記保留在引號中。 Ex代碼: .jstree-default a.jstree-loading .jstree-icon {background:url(「myImage.gif」)center center no-repeat!important; } 謝謝 –

回答

1

當一個節點在JSTREE中加載時,它將具有jstree-loading類。

因此,只需添加以下到你的CSS:

.jstree-default a.jstree-loading .jstree-icon { 
    background:url(image name) center center no-repeat !important; 
} 

注:

圖片名稱是variable.Do不忘記保持在報價單。

防爆代碼:

.jstree-default a.jstree-loading .jstree-icon { 
    background:url("myImage.gif") center center no-repeat !important; 
} 
相關問題